Definition
To rectify means to correct or set right a mistake or misunderstanding.
Sample Sentences
- Itβs important to rectify any mistakes in the report before submitting it.
- The teacher worked hard to rectify the misunderstandings among her students.
- To rectify the situation, he offered a sincere apology and proposed a solution.
- They implemented new policies to rectify past errors and improve transparency.
- She used the feedback to rectify her approach and enhance the quality of her work.
